I was told by several of my mommy friends that they gave their kids cereal in order to get them to sleep through the night.  Every parenting book and internet site said otherwise.  There is no proof that giving babies cereal would help them sleep.  However, in a desperate attempt to get a full nights rest I caved and gave it a try.  We discovered that it is indeed an old wives tale.  Rocco still got up the same number of times only he seemed to be more gassy because his little digestive system didn't know what to do with that cereal.

At Rocco's four month well visit the pediatrician suggested we start trying solids.  She said cereal and vegetables are her preferred first foods.
We tried cereal again.  We had attempted to give Rocco cereal with a spoon before and he didn't know what to do with it.  But lately he has been watching us put food in our mouths and will eye us while we chew.  He ended up with more of it on his body than in his belly.  After a few days he caught on and started to swallow.  But we still think he ended up wearing more than he was eating.
Enjoying his cereal.

Babies R Us was having a sale on organic baby food a few weeks ago.  I headed there to stock up on some jars for travel because Eric and I plan on making Rocco's food from fresh vegetables.  We did not really plan on feeding it to him right away but he was gobbling up that cereal so fast we thought we would give it a try.
He loves them.  He reaches for the bowl.  He grabs my hand holding the spoon and pulls it to his lips.  He munches away on as much as we will allow.
